
PCM Healthcare sold to Cogora
Cogora, the media and marketing services group, has announced the acquisition of PCM Healthcare, a leading medical education and communications agency. PCM Healthcare was advised by Initium throughout the transaction, in a deal that created one of the UK’s largest independent healthcare agencies.
PCM Healthcare pioneered novel approaches to deliver healthcare communications and non-promotional medical education that have measurable impact on patient care standards for a range of clients including Novartis, Gilead and Indivior.
